Young adults between the ages of 18 and 24 have access to drug rehabilitation programs built specifically for this age group. The most comprehensive rehabilitation offered to young adults is at an inpatient rehabilitation center in Morongo Valley which delivers a wider spectrum of services than outpatient programs. Addiction issues and co-occurring mental health disorders can be worked on simultaneously in drug treatment programs for young adults which have therapists or psychologists on staff to handle co-occurring disorders.
Young adults attending rehab programs which cater to their demographic benefit from having the peer support on hand and the compassion of rehabilitation staff who are usually skilled and knowledgeable at treating young adults.
The duration of treatment can vary for young adult recovery facilities, and this is usually determined based off the individual's improvement throughout the program. The more serious the issue is, the longer it will be suggested that the young adult stays in the program. If outpatient rehab is the only option available, this too should be intensive enough to meet the client's needs. For example, there are outpatient programs for young adults which only require the client to attend therapy and counseling a couple of times per week, and there are programs which require daily participation.
